I was listening to the footy on ABC today and at the end of the broadcast they started talking about the eels and how there not sure why the Eels are not performing in 08 especially with the way they finished last year and almost beating the storm and making the grandfinal. So it got me thinking and I compared 08 with 07, and I was amazed at how many differences there are and so its no wonder the eels have started slow.

1/ No Timana Tahu (who would have been the no.1 centre)
2/ No Ben Smith (injured centre)
3/ No Ian Hindmarsh (very big loss)
4/ No P.J Marsh (major loss. The eels are missing his quick dummy half runs and his nack for catching the lazy defender off guard and getting a penalty)
5/ Two of the best wingers in the comp. in 07 A) being Inu injured and B) Hayne having to learn how to play centre)
6/ The Tim smith drama, his lack of confidence form and return from a major operation)
7/ Chad Robinson (injured)

Im sure there is more so no wonder there slow out of the blocks. BUT!!! MAJOR!!! storm warning just wait till they get there groove back. then well see some real good footy. go the Eels and go the Titans. :D
